Nano LANReach Internet Protocols:
• ARP, ICMP, IP, UDP, TCP, DHCP, DNS, NTP, SMTP, POP3, MIME, HTTP, FTP and TELNET
• Security protocols: SSL3/TLS1, HTTPS, FTPS, RSA, AES-128/256, 3DES, RC-4, SHA-1, MD-5
• Protocols accelerated in hardware: AES, 3DES and SHA

I'm not a security expert but those specs look good.

It has a web server (current versions are 64KB, later versions will be bigger).

It can be configured to check a Network Time Sever at power-up and every four hours thereafter.

It's easy to program, using a variant on AT commands.
